Use your media library

The Media Library keeps every file you upload, so you can reuse it in any post. Open it from Media Library in the left menu.

Upload files

  1. Click Upload Media, or drag files onto the page and drop them when you see Drop to upload.
  2. Wait for the upload to finish. Stay on the page — leaving stops uploads that are still running.

You can upload:

Type Formats Can be posted?
Images JPG, PNG, GIF, WebP Yes
Video MP4, MOV, WebM, M4V Yes
PDF PDF Yes, on LinkedIn
Audio MP3, WAV, M4A, AAC No — stored for editing only

Files can be up to 100 MB each on this page. Large images may be resized before upload to keep them fast.

Find a file

  • Search media... finds files by their file name.
  • Filter by All, Images, Videos, Audio or PDFs.
  • Sort by Newest, Oldest, Largest or A–Z.
  • Turn on Unused only to see files that are not in any post.

The tiles at the top show your totals and how much storage you use.

Add tags and a description

Click a file to open its details.

  • Tags — type a tag and press Enter. Up to 50 characters each.
  • Alt Text — describe what is in the file, up to 500 characters. It helps people using screen readers, and it lets AI tools find the file when you ask for it in plain words.
  • Folder — a label like "products" or "blog".

Click Save Changes. You see Media details updated successfully. The file name can't be changed.

From the same panel you can open the file in a new tab, copy its link, or Download it.

Delete files

One file: open it, click Delete, and confirm.

Several files:

  1. Tick the files, or use Select all on this page.
  2. Delete and confirm.

Deleting is permanent. If a file is used in posts, the confirmation tells you. Deleting removes it from those posts, and scheduled posts will publish without it.
